    Today Seller Ledger has launched the ability to import your order and fee information from Poshmark. Unlike sales channels such as eBay, Etsy and Amazon, Poshmark does not have a public API to which Seller Ledger can automatically connect. But fear not, for they do provide downloadable files (in .csv format) with your sales history.…
